Dhaka Storytellers’ “Art for Charity” – a daylong charity art camp featuring 19 eminent and emerging artists – attracted huge responses.

The event held on Friday at Justice Shahabuddin Ahmed Park, Mohila Angan in Gulshan-2, Dhaka brought together art enthusiasts, philanthropists, and members of the community, read a press release.

To assist the people in need, the entire proceeds of the art camp will be contributed to the Chief Advisor’s Relief and Welfare Fund for disaster relief and rehabilitation.

As Bangladesh is grappling with the recent devastating floods, many people are left homeless and struggling for bare necessities.

A diverse range of artworks from renowned artists such as Monirul Islam, Hamiduzzaman Khan,  Abdus Shakoor Shah, Farida Zaman, Jamal Ahmed, Mohammed Eunus, Rokeya Sultana, Ahmed Shamsuddoha, Ivy Zaman, Kanak Chanpa Chakma, Mohammad Iqbal, Anisuzzaman Anis, Azmeer Hossain, Sourav Chowdhury, Monjur Rashid, Maneek Bonik, Antora Mehrukh Azad, Nabaraj Roy and Rasel Rana (Sajan).
